#353735 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#353735 is composed of 20.8% red, 21.6%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.6% yellow and 78.4%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 1.9% and a lightness of 21.2%. #353735 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a6e6a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#353735 color description : Very dark grayish lime green.

#353735 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#353735 has RGB values of R:53, G:55,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 3487541.

Hex triplet 353735 #353735
RGB Decimal 53, 55, 53 rgb(53,55,53)
RGB Percent 20.8, 21.6, 20.8 rgb(20.8%,21.6%,20.8%)
CMYK 4, 0, 4, 78
HSL 120°, 1.9, 21.2 hsl(120,1.9%,21.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 120°, 3.6, 21.6
Web Safe 333333 #333333
CIE-LAB 22.814, -1.324, 0.949
XYZ 3.477, 3.746, 3.908
xyY 0.312, 0.337, 3.746
CIE-LCH 22.814, 1.629, 144.354
CIE-LUV 22.814, -0.903, 1.162
Hunter-Lab 19.355, -1.807, 1.578
Binary 00110101, 00110111, 00110101
